One-Day Workshop on Contemporary Research Techniques Jointly organised by Department of Commerce PG & UG (Afternoon & Evening Section) The Bhawanipur Education Society College
Name of the Activity: One-Day Workshop on Contemporary Research Techniques Jointly organised by Department of Commerce PG & UG (Afternoon & Evening Section) The Bhawanipur Education Society College
Type of Activity: Invited Talk / Workshop
Date/ Duration of Activity: 26th of April 2025.
Time: 1:15 p.m. onwards.
Details of Resource persons: Nilanjan Ray: Associate Professor, Department of Management Studies JIS University and Dr. Meghdoot Ghosh : Professor, Post Graduate Institute of Hospital Administration, Peerless Hospital Campus
No. of Participants: 60.
Objective of the event: The objective of the event was to provide participants with a comprehensive understanding of the usage of AI in research and publication and Data Reduction and Model Validation, Validating and Reliability Checking of Questionnaires, EFA and SEM Techniques in AMOS. The workshop aimed to inspire critical thinking amongst the students and the teachers empowering participants to apply this knowledge in real-world scenarios.
Brief description of the event: The Department of Commerce PG and UG (Afternoon and Evening Section) organised a workshop on research techniques on April 26, 2024. The event attracted 60 participants, including faculty members, organising committee members and students. The talk began with an opening address by Ms. Debalina Chattopadhyay, the Organising Secretary, and a welcome address by Prof.Paramita Chakravarty, Associate Professor, Co-Ordinator , PG Department of Commerce. The felicitation ceremony was then conducted by, Associate Professor, Commerce (Afternoon & Evening), Dr. Joyeeta Bhadury, honouring the resource person, Dr. Nilanjan Ray, Associate Professor, Department of Management Studies , JIS University, along with Associate Professor, Commerce (Afternoon & Evening), Atreyee Ganguly, honouring the resource person Meghdoot Ghosh , Professor , Post Graduate Institute of Hospital Administration, Peerless Hospital Campus. Dr. Nilanjan Ray began the lecture by emphasizing research reports on writing various ways to conduct a literature review. Various uses of AI technologies like Google Scholar, Sci-hub, Connecting Papers, were thoroughly demonstrated to the audience for conducting an enhanced literature review. Concluding the lecture, Dr. Meghdoot Ghosh, gave a detailed view on data reduction techniques. The event was concluded with a special Vote of Thanks by Ms. Gargi Das, Assistant Professor, B.com (Afternoon & Evening).
Outcome of the event: The event effectively deepened participants’ understanding of the data analysis and research paper writing procedure. The keynote lecture and interactive session offered valuable insights into both theoretical and practical aspects of research world. Engaging discussions encouraged critical thinking and practical application of concepts.
